Seeking Compensation After a DUI Accident in Oregon

Being injured in a sudden drunk driving accident can be devastating. As medical bills pile up and lost wages create a dire financial situation for you and your family, it can be difficult to know who to trust or where to begin to seek compensation. Fortunately, certain Oregon state laws allow victims of drunk driving accidents to sue an intoxicated driver for damages resulting from their collision.

While many people understand that drunk drivers can face criminal prosecution following a drunk driving accident, this is not the only way to hold a drunk driver responsible for causing a car accident. Drunk drivers can be held responsible in civil lawsuits for the effects of their reckless conduct, including injuries, property damage, punitive damages, and wrongful death.

How Can a Drunk Driver Be Held Liable?

At its core, determining liability for a car accident is based on the concept of negligence. Driver negligence can take several forms, including driving while distracted, speeding, or falling asleep at the wheel. Driving while intoxicated is possibly the most fundamentally negligent act a driver can commit. Getting behind the wheel of a car while one is unfit to drive, causing a collision that hurts or kills another driver, pedestrian, or bicyclist is, in most cases, clear-cut negligence.

Oregon law allows personal injury victims to seek additional punitive damages in situations where the conduct that caused the injury was more than simple negligence. Driving while intoxicated is oftentimes considered reckless, which satisfies the standard for punitive damages. While compensatory damages seek to make the injured person whole again, punitive damages are meant to punish the drunk driver for their conduct and deter others from making the same mistakes.
